New Washington
English
Proper noun
- A place in the United States:
- A census-designated place in Clark County, Indiana.
- A village in Cranberry Township, Crawford County, Ohio.
- A minor borough in Clearfield County, Pennsylvania.
- A municipality of Aklan, Philippines.

Aklanon
Etymology
Named after George Washington, as a tribute to the Thomasites. It was formerly called Fonda Lagatik after the Lagatic River.
